The Burberry Elizabeth BE2376 eyeglasses bring British luxury to everyday eyewear with a modern square silhouette and refined mixed-material construction. Designed for women who want prescription frames that balance sophistication with versatility, the Elizabeth pairs a lightweight acetate front with sleek metal temples—combining durability with visual interest.

Square Shape Meets Lightweight Comfort

The square frame shape offers clean, defined lines that add structure to round or oval faces while maintaining a contemporary look suitable for work, weekends, and everything in between. The acetate front is lightweight and hypoallergenic, available in versatile colors including rose pink, dark havana brown, black, and transparent—each with a smooth, polished finish. Metal temples provide stability and feature the Burberry logo, adding a subtle brand signature without overwhelming the design.

Adjustable metal nose pads ensure a customized, comfortable fit across different nose bridge shapes and heights. The full-rim construction supports a wide range of prescription strengths, making the Elizabeth a practical choice for single-vision, progressive, or bifocal lenses. Available in 52mm and 54mm lens widths with a 16mm bridge and 140mm temples, the frame accommodates small to medium face sizes.

What face shapes work best with square eyeglass frames?

Square frames like the Burberry Elizabeth work best for round, oval, and heart-shaped faces by adding structure and definition. The clean, angular lines create contrast with softer facial features. If you have a square face with a strong jawline, rounded or oval frames typically provide better balance, though personal style preference matters most.

What sizes are available for the Burberry Elizabeth BE2376?

The Burberry Elizabeth BE2376 is available in two lens widths: 52mm and 54mm. Both sizes feature a 16mm bridge width and 140mm temple length. The 52mm works well for smaller to medium faces, while the 54mm suits medium face widths. The adjustable nose pads help fine-tune the fit regardless of size.
